It was a warm day at beautiful Wrigley Field when Jon Lester stepped up to bat with a 7-0 lead in the bottom of the 3rd inning. The legendary Cubs lefty had battled Pittsburgh Pirates pitcher Chris Stratton to a full count. Stratton threw a 93 mph fastball just above the strike zone trying for the whiff, but Lester barreled the pitch and sent it just into the left field bleachers.

Lester’s beautiful swing sent the pitch flying out at a 39-degree angle with 99 mph of exit velocity.
